Course Content

• Introduction to Marine Data Visualization: Exploring key concepts and the importance of effective data representation in the maritime sector.
• Marine Data Sources and Formats: Understanding diverse data types (e.g., bathymetry, oceanographic, AIS) and their formats (NetCDF, GeoTIFF, etc.).
• Choosing the Right Visualization Tool: A comparative analysis of popular marine data visualization software (e.g., ArcGIS Marine, QGIS, Ocean Data View) and their functionalities.
• Creating Effective Marine Data Visualizations: Case studies demonstrating best practices for creating charts, maps, and 3D visualizations for different marine applications.
• Interactive Data Exploration and Storytelling: Techniques for building engaging visualizations that facilitate data discovery and knowledge sharing (including web mapping technologies).
• Marine Data Visualization Case Studies: In-depth analysis of real-world examples showcasing successful applications of visualization in marine research, management, and operations.
• Advanced Techniques in Marine Data Visualization: Exploring specialized techniques like animation, spatial statistics, and uncertainty visualization.
• Data Security and Ethical Considerations in Marine Data Visualization: Best practices for data privacy, responsible data use, and communicating visualization results effectively.
